Disaster proclamation extended to two more counties

Gov. Kim Reynolds on Wednesday issued a disaster proclamation for two additional counties, Audubon and Marshall, in response to flooding and flash flooding beginning March 13. The governor’s proclamation, which adds to the 41 previously declared, allows state resources to be used to respond to and recover from the effects of this severe weather and activates the Iowa Individual Assistance Grant Program for qualifying residents, along with the Disaster Case Management Program. Grants are available for home or car repairs, replacement of clothing or food and temporary housing expenses. More information on the assistance programs is available here.
